Diskussion zum Artikel "Ein visueller Strategieentwickler Erstellen eines Handelsroboters ohne zu programmieren" - Seite 8
Sie verpassen Handelsmöglichkeiten:
- Freie Handelsapplikationen
- Über 8.000 Signale zum Kopieren
- Wirtschaftsnachrichten für die Lage an den Finanzmärkte
Registrierung
Einloggen
Sie stimmen der Website-Richtlinie und den Nutzungsbedingungen zu.
Wenn Sie kein Benutzerkonto haben, registrieren Sie sich
Vielen Dank für die Kommentare!
Bei Ihrem Indikator nimmt das Panel nicht den gesamten Platz des Charts ein, so dass sich das Chart-Layout nicht ändert. Ich habe ein Panel auf der gesamten verfügbaren Fläche, und wenn ich das Chart-Layout nicht ändere, kommt es zu unangenehmen Artefakten.
Das Diagrammschema ändert sich nicht, weil es nicht notwendig ist. Wenn Sie etwas zeichnen müssen, wird ein "Fenster" mit eigenem farbigen Hintergrund unter dem Diagramm zum Zeichnen erstellt. Und alles wird in diesem Fenster gezeichnet.
Es wird die Funktion RectLabelCreate aus der MQL-Beschreibung verwendet. Mit dieser Funktion wird ein Fenster gezeichnet. Es kann so groß wie der gesamte Diagrammbereich sein. Genauso wird es im Terminal gemacht, wenn Sie das Menü anzeigen müssen.
Und bei Änderungen im Diagramm wird das Fenster mit der Funktion chartevent neu gezeichnet. Und es werden keine Artefakte beobachtet.
Die Herangehensweise an alles ist wie folgt. Jemand hat es getan. Und bei ihm funktioniert alles. Warum kann es bei mir nicht funktionieren? Dann verstehe ich etwas nicht. Wir müssen nach der Möglichkeit der Verwirklichung suchen.
Wird es eine vollständige Beschreibung oder ein Tutorial geben? Den Beispielen zufolge scheint alles einfach zu sein, aber wenn man sich die vorgefertigte Vorlage mit denselben sich kreuzenden MAs ansieht, dann ist vieles unklar. In dem im Artikel genannten Beispiel werden die SL- und TP-Parameter in das Symbol für die Handelseröffnung eingegeben, während diese Eingabeparameter in der Vorlage an separaten Quadraten mit Zahnrädern hängen. Kurz gesagt, ohne eine normale Beschreibung habe ich, als eine Person, die weit von mql entfernt ist, Angst zu kaufen.
Dieser Fall wird im zweiten Beispiel im Artikel beschrieben. Warum und wann es besser ist, dies zu tun.
Es wird kein Tutorial geben, aber die Reihe der Tutorials wird natürlich erweitert werden.
Wenn Sie irgendwelche Fragen über den Bau von Systemen können Sie immer fragen Sie mich in einer privaten Nachricht, werde ich gerne helfen, Sie zu verstehen.
Das Layout des Diagramms wird nicht verändert, da dies nicht erforderlich ist. Wenn etwas gezeichnet werden muss, wird unter dem zu zeichnenden Bereich ein "Fenster" mit eigenem farbigen Hintergrund erstellt. Und alles wird in diesem Fenster gezeichnet.
Es wird die Funktion RectLabelCreate aus der MQL-Beschreibung verwendet. Mit dieser Funktion wird ein Fenster gezeichnet. Es kann so groß wie der gesamte Diagrammbereich sein. Genauso wird es im Terminal gemacht, wenn man ein Menü anzeigen möchte.
Und bei Änderungen im Diagramm wird das Fenster mit der Funktion chartevent neu gezeichnet. Dabei werden keine Artefakte beobachtet.
Die Herangehensweise an alles ist wie folgt. Jemand hat es getan. Und es hat bei ihnen funktioniert. Warum kann es bei mir nicht funktionieren? Dann übersehe ich etwas. Ich muss nach einem Weg suchen, damit es funktioniert.
Ich danke Ihnen!
Mit Artefakten meinte ich zum Beispiel Zeit- und Preisskalen.
Es ist kein Problem, das Diagramm in seinen ursprünglichen Zustand zurückzuversetzen, auch wenn man seine Eigenschaften ändert. Ich sehe es nur noch nicht als kritisch an.
Es ist kein Problem, den Graphen in seinen ursprünglichen Zustand zurückzuversetzen, auch nicht nach einer Änderung seiner Eigenschaften. Es scheint nur noch nicht kritisch zu sein.
Ich habe Ihr Dienstprogramm auf ein Diagramm angewendet, in dem ich eine Menge grafischer Konstruktionen hatte. Nachdem ich das Dienstprogramm aus dem Diagramm entfernt hatte, stürzten alle Diagramme ab.
Das heißt, ich musste das Fenster mit einem sauberen Diagramm erneut öffnen und alles neu zeichnen. Ist das normal?
Dann sollte in der Beschreibung (im Artikel) gleich zu Beginn in großen roten Buchstaben eine Warnung stehen, dass das Dienstprogramm auf einem sauberen Diagramm ausgeführt werden sollte.
Ich habe Ihr Dienstprogramm auf ein Diagramm angewendet, in dem ich viele grafische Konstruktionen hatte. Nachdem ich das Dienstprogramm aus dem Diagramm entfernt hatte, schlugen alle Diagramme fehl.
Das heißt, ich musste das Fenster mit einem sauberen Diagramm erneut öffnen und alles neu zeichnen. Ist das normal?
Dann sollte in der Beschreibung (im Artikel) gleich zu Beginn in großen roten Buchstaben darauf hingewiesen werden, dass das Tool auf einem sauberen Diagramm ausgeführt werden sollte.
Ich entschuldige mich für die Unannehmlichkeiten. Ich werde darüber nachdenken, dieses Problem zu beheben.
Respekt an den Autor für einen großen Artikel und Produkt - tolle Arbeit, professionelles Design.
Von Nachteilen, IMHO - sehr redundant und verwirrend Struktur der Quellen, ich denke, dass dies nicht ein guter Weg für diejenigen, die lernen wollen, um Code selbst zu schreiben ist.
Im Zusammenhang mit dieser Frage - eine Menge von leeren Kommentaren, sind sie Erkennungszeichen, und gibt es eine Möglichkeit, Parsing beliebigen Code und konvertieren sie zurück in ein Schema?
Respekt an den Autor für einen tollen Artikel und ein tolles Produkt - tolle Arbeit, professionelles Design.
Von Nachteilen, IMHO - sehr redundant und verwirrend Struktur der Quellen, ich denke, dass dies nicht ein guter Weg für diejenigen, die lernen wollen, um Code selbst zu schreiben ist.
In diesem Zusammenhang eine Frage - eine Menge von leeren Kommentaren, sind sie Erkennungszeichen, und gibt es eine Möglichkeit, Parsing beliebigen Code und konvertieren sie zurück in ein Schema?
Vielen Dank für Ihre Kommentare!
Es gibt keine Möglichkeit, Code automatisch in ein Schema zurück zu konvertieren. Aber wenn es nötig ist, kann es manuell gemacht werden.
Der Code liegt in der Form vor, die ich gut lesen kann. Das ursprüngliche Ziel war nicht, den Leuten beizubringen, wie sie mit dieser Anwendung selbst Code schreiben können.
Tolles Produkt! Zweiter Tag arbeiten in ihm fast rund um die Uhr. Vielen Dank dafür!
Ich habe eine Frage - ist es möglich, die Anzahl der Transaktionen pro Candlestick zu begrenzen? Ich möchte nur eine Transaktion (Eröffnung/Schließung einer Position) pro Kerze haben. Oftmals eröffne ich nach dem Schließen einer Kaufposition sofort eine Verkaufsposition usw., und auf einer Kerze können Dutzende solcher Eröffnungs-/Schließungstransaktionen stattfinden. Ich verstehe, dass es der Algorithmus des Expert Advisors selbst ist, aber wenn es eine solche bequeme Einstellung gäbe - es wäre einfach toll.
Tolles Produkt! Zweiter Tag arbeiten in ihm fast rund um die Uhr. Dankeschön!
Ich habe eine Frage - ist es möglich, die Anzahl der Transaktionen pro Candlestick zu begrenzen? Ich möchte nur eine Transaktion (Eröffnung/Schließung einer Position) pro Kerze haben. Oftmals eröffne ich nach dem Schließen einer Kaufposition sofort eine Verkaufsposition usw., und auf einer Kerze können Dutzende solcher Eröffnungs-/Schließungstransaktionen stattfinden. Ich verstehe, dass es der Algorithmus des Expert Advisors ist, aber wenn es eine solche bequeme Einstellung gäbe - es wäre großartig.